titleOfInvention | PVD-coated cutting tools and method for making the same |
abstract | A coated cutting insert includes a substrate that is either a ceramic substrate or polycrystalline cubic boron nitride-containing substrate and has a substrate surface. A base coating scheme is applied by chemical vapor deposition to the substrate surface wherein the base coating scheme includes the following coating layers: an inner coating layer adjacent to the substrate surface wherein the inner coating layer is a nitride selected from the group consisting of titanium nitride, zirconium nitride and hafnium nitride; an inner mediate coating layer deposited to the inner coating layer wherein the inner mediate coating layer is a carbonitride selected from the group consisting of titanium carbonitride, zirconium carbonitride and hafnium carbonitride; an outer mediate coating layer deposited to the inner mediate coating layer and wherein the outer mediate coating layer is a carbonitride selected from the group consisting of titanium carbonitride, zirconium carbonitride and hafnium carbonitride; and an outer coating layer deposited on the outer mediate coating layer wherein the outer coating layer is a carbide selected from the group consisting of titanium carbide, zirconium carbide and hafnium carbide. An exterior coating scheme is deposited on the base coating scheme by physical vapor deposition. |
